Where does our data come from?

Close to 300 websites are scanned every weekday looking for new announcements of oil, gas, and coal concessions, auctions, or sales, in addition to new infrastructure projects. We use AI agents with a custom “harness”(set of tools and instructions) to build a list of possible announcements, which are then reviewed and checked by a human researcher before being published here with direct source links.

We scan government websites, fossil fuel industry news sites, corporate postings, and national newswires across languages and continents. We always include a publicly accessible citation link for each post.

Who operates this site?

Fossil Fuel Warnings is a free public-interest service operated by LINGO e.V. (Leave it in the Ground Initiative), a registered German nonprofit association (VR 9761, Amtsgericht Dresden). LINGO works to accelerate the transition away from fossil fuels and prevent new fossil fuel extraction. This site provides its information and alerts free of charge. We do not sell products or services, display advertising, or solicit payments through this site. This site is a free public-interest project. LINGO develops, owns, and operates this website as part of its charitable climate work.
